For the last 3 years, Match.com has created a yearly overview of singles’ internet dating routines, sexual techniques, and lifestyles. The ‘Singles in America’ study may be the largest and most detailed of its type, compliment of complement’s substantial individual base. Since the greatest online dating service in the field, Match features unmatched usage of informative data on the 1/3 in the U.S. populace that will be unmarried.

The 2012 report debuts the introduction of married individuals into the learn, in order to obtain a greater comprehension of intercourse and love and to examine lifestyles and perceptions across a variety of relationship statuses.

Features for the study feature:

  • Friends with benefits is actually becoming increasingly a standard end on the road to an union. 47% of singles have seen a buddies with advantages arrangement prior to now (40per cent of females and 53% of males), with a dramatic year-over-year increase. And not only will they be occurring more often, they’re additionally turning out to be really serious connections more and more prior to.
  • But, although casual gender is on the rise, a lot more United states women are insisting on some sort of devotion prior to getting close with a new spouse. Women are seeking hold back until they may be in a unique connection before leaping into sleep with some one (25percent of solitary feamales in 2010, 31per cent last year, and 37percent in 2012)
  • The struggling economic climate has become big news all over the place, but Americans’ matchmaking resides have actually stayed mainly unblemished from the financial meltdown. Nearly 2/3 of singles state they haven’t yet changed their own matchmaking habits over the last three years.
  • In development that may shock not too many of you, bars tend to be away while the online is during. Online dating sites are the #1 place in which singles meet, with almost 1/3 reporting they dated someone they found using the internet. 20% of singles state they met their most recent first time on line, while merely 7% say they came across their latest time in a bar.
